704 Games has announced that NASCAR Heat 2 is coming to Xbox One, PC, and PS4 on September 12, 2017 in North America.

The sequel to NASCAR Heat Evolution, NASCAR Heat 2 build on everything from its predecessor, a more robust career mode, updated tracks, new drivers, a better online multiplayer experience, and much more.

We’re excited to continue our relationship with Monster Games for NASCAR Heat 2This new game will have a very different look and an enhanced overall experience that reflects the insights of actual NASCAR drivers. Over the coming months, we’ll announce additional new features that we believe will really excite our fans.” said Paul Brooks, CEO of 704Games.

Players will vote on which Toyota drivers they would like to see featured on the cover of the title, and on May 20, the driver who finishes stage 2 at the Monster Energy All-Star Race will be selected as the cover star. You can vote right here.
